build up the 25. for the price of a 26 install you could have a darn fast 25. as far as i know the kkr turbos are only bush bearing so they will have more lag than a ball bearing. UCD15R33 has a 3076r (which is a touch bigger than a kkr480) on his 25 and it spools up pretty well and it spooled up pretty well, even with 1 cylinder that turned out to be stuffed. if you get a good ball bearing turbo that is overkill you should get good repsonse as well as top end power. and as has been said, you can always go the rb30 bottom end to pic up low down power.

i heard the bov noise, but with a pod filter you will get that noise from the stock bov. my stock bov was annoyingly loud with a pod, and worse when i put an alloy CAI box on. first thing i'd be looking (whether you have atmo bov or not) is new spark plugs. my car did this when the old plugs were on their way out. it didn't pop or miss while on boost, but would stall when you lifted off. just get some NGK copper plugs BCPR6ES. they are about $4 each.
